The article presents the genesis and stages of the digital economy development. The object of the study is the subjects of the Volga Federal District (PFD) of the Russian Federation. The subject of the study is determined by the assessment of the state and development of the digital economy using the tools of the Boston Consulting Group matrix and the grouping of statistical measurement indicators for 2005-2019. The chosen analytical tools made it possible to diagnose the level of digitalization of the economy: to determine the degree of digitalization of the region at the current moment, to identify regions with similar trends, to find best practices that allowed some regions to reach the forefront. The obtained indices are combined into a summary indicator, the results of which allowed us to divide the subjects of the Volga Federal District into 4 groups: "depressed", "lagging", "stable", "progressive". The resulting typology of the regions of the Volga Federal District will allow us to develop specific measures in the field of regional digital policy and accelerate the processes of digital transformation of the regions and the country as a whole. Among the regions of the Volga Federal District, the IT sector is developing most successfully in the Republic of Tatarstan, the Perm Territory and the Nizhny Novgorod Region. These regions are implementing a consistent and most effective digitalization policy, which creates the basis for the successful development of the economy and social sphere.

Purpose of the study: to identify the factors affecting the volume of production of motor gasoline. Research methods: analysis and synthesis, systematic approach, as well as methods of correlation and regression analysis. Results of the research: A methodological approach to the use of tools for correlation and regression analysis of the gasoline market is proposed, which includes the following stages: 1) formation of a data array; 2) carrying out correlation analysis, building a correlation matrix, selecting factors into the model using the Correlation tool in the Data Analysis package of MS Excel; 3) conducting a regression analysis, constructing a regression equation, substantiating the obtained dependence using the "Regression" tool in the "Data Analysis" MS Excel package, calculating the elasticity coefficients. It is proposed to use the volume of production of motor gasoline as effective in carrying out the correlation-regression analysis and constructing mathematical models. Among the dependent variables and factors affecting the volume of production of motor gasoline, it is proposed to use variables that characterize four groups of factors: resource (raw material) limitations (the volume of oil production and refining), production capabilities of the industry (through the depth of oil refining and the yield of light oil products that characterize production capacity and set of installations in the industry), price attractiveness of the market (prices of producers and consumers of motor gasoline, world oil prices), export attractiveness (volume and value of exports). Multivariate economic and statistical models of the dependence of the volume of production of motor gasoline on a number of factors have been developed. Based on the results of calculations, a strong correlation was revealed between the volume of production of motor gasoline and the values of primary oil refining, oil production, and export of motor gasoline. The predicted values are located as close as possible to the residual values, which indicates that the resulting regression equation has a high degree of accuracy. Research prospects: the research results can be used to identify significant factors in the development of the motor gasoline market in the Russian Federation.

The result of the formation and use of investment resources of enterprises is characterized by many parameters and the relationship between them and the results is usually unknown. As a result, it is advisable to use economic and statistical methods and models, in particular, methods of correlation and regression analyzes, when analyzing the efficiency of using investment resources. The article substantiates a methodological approach to the use of correlation and regression analysis in modeling indicators of the efficiency of using the investment resources of an oil company. By the efficiency of using the investment resources of oil companies, we mean the ratio of income received from the investment activity of an economic entity and the costs associated with ensuring this activity. It is recommended to use the method of correlation and regression analysis to assess the influence of factor indicators on the effective indicator (an integral indicator of the efficiency of using the investment resources of an oil company). Based on the calculation of the integral indicator for a number of periods, the dynamic change in the efficiency of the formation and use of investment resources of the oil company is estimated, which allows characterizing the qualitative state of the management system for the formation and use of investment resources of the oil company. A one-factor economic and statistical model of the dependence of sales proceeds, sales profit, net profit and sales profitability on the integral indicator of the efficiency of using the investment resources of an oil company has been developed. The proposed methodological approach was tested on the example of the oil company PJSC «Gazprom Neft». A moderate correlation between the net profit indicator and the efficiency of the formation and use of investment resources of an oil company is revealed. It was found that if the integral indicator of the formation and use of investment resources changes by 1 %, the net profit will change by 31.56 %. Based on the results of the calculations, the main directions of increasing the efficiency of using the investment resources of the oil company are proposed, the implementation of which will allow maintaining the valuesн of the integral indicator of the effectiveness of the formation and use of investment resources of the oil company PJSC «Gazprom Neft» at a high level.

In the article, the author proposes the creation of information and methodological support for organizational and managerial innovations for industrial enterprises, which is a set of standards, methods, norms and regulations for the implementation of innovative activities, regulated by the relevant institutions and determining the «rules of the game». Organizational and managerial innovations were chosen by the author due to the fact that recently, the main attention is paid to product and technological innovations, and organizational and managerial innovations are either not paid at all, or are not given enough, although these are significant reserves for increasing the volume of innovation. Methodological tools for the development of information and methodological support for organizational and managerial innovations in the industrial sector are especially relevant for detailing the main operations of the innovation process, monitoring and managing the parameters of logical connections between the elements of control of this process. Based on this, the author concludes that the information and methodological support of organizational and managerial innovations at the present time in a modern industrial enterprise a priori formulates the need for the use of automated informatization systems for managing innovative processes, taking into account their constant analysis, assessment, monitoring and updating, according to the required changes in the innovative activity of the enterprise. The article studies a new direction of innovative processes in the industrial complex of the Russian Federation – the use and unification of engineering innovations in order to increase their efficiency. The author proposes to form a model of an information and innovation engineering center, based on "unified routes for designing engineering innovations", with direct linking of the design processes of organizational and managerial innovations to the phases of the life cycle of engineering innovations, within the boundaries of which the results are exchanged between the performers of different phases of the innovation activities. The author highlights the unique features used in the formation of an information and innovation engineering center, consisting in the spatial distribution of technological and information and resources for different subjects of innovation, through the organization and use of distributed information networks. The model proposed by the author of the information and innovation engineering center is aimed at the development of innovative activity of industrial enterprises.
